【网络传输协议】WebRTC即WebReal-TimeCommunication流媒体网络传输协议
1、背景
关于实时传输协议RTMP的博客,可以参考:
【网络传输协议】RTMP即RealTimeMessagingProtocol实时传输协议
https://jn10010537.blog.csdn.net/article/details/123420644
WebRTC是由Google主导的,由一组标准、协议和JavaScript API组成。
WebRTC要解决的是两个浏览器之间如何进行实时音视频互动的问题。从底层来看,就是要解决两个点之间(浏览器之间端到端)如何进行高效的网络传输。
WebRTC不需要安装任何插件! 通过简单的JavaScript API就可以使得实时通信变成一种标准功能。
现在各大浏览器以及终端已经逐渐加大对WebRTC技术的支持。
2、WebRTC传输协议
WebRTC,名称源自网页即时通信(英语:Web Real-Time Communication)的缩写,它包含了支持网页浏览器进行实时语音对话或视频对话的API。
网络传输协议需要解决两件事:1、建立连接,2、传输数据;
WebRTC也不例外,WebRTC使用的是安全实时传输协议(Secure Real-time Trans